Hearing aids are very expensive and some people wonder if a cheaper device won't do the trick. The MSA 30X- check it out here- bit.ly/MSA-30X claims only to be a "sound amplifier" and it does do that. It makes everything louder, much louder, if you want. But it does have a hiss that kept me from hearing distant sounds any more clearly than with just my unaided ear. And it seemed to boost all sounds equally- whereas I would rather have the frequency of human voice lifted out of the environmental sounds and boosted by itself. But if all you want is louder the MSA 30x can make things very loud.

I have had hearing problems literally from birth. With hearing aids in my area starting at $5000.00, these are more affordable. I have conductive hearing loss which means sound does not get through my ear drums which are actually not the ear drums I was born with they are grafted replacements. I also have to hear over the volume of tinnitus I have. For me to be able to hear better I need louder volume. These work for me most of the time when they are charged. They don't work on the telephone. Also, they don't last very long, just a few months before they stop taking a charge. The company doesn't let you file a warranty more than once.

I've tried various amplifiers with no real success. They all have that background hiss so the louder the volume the louder the hiss and they amplify all sounds, not just what you want to hear. So if you are trying to watch TV and the air conditioning or furnace kicks in that sound will be amplified as well so you can no longer hear the TV.
@EpicReviewGuys
@EpicReviewGuys 7 лет назад
Yes, I know exactly what you mean. I recently tried a pair of active noise cancelling headphones and found that those kinds of sounds you mentioned are pretty effectively cancelled out by the active noise cancellation technology. They should be able to apply that to a sound amplifying device that is targeted to help hearing voices.
